cacti でトラブルです。
ある日突然、グラフの数値が num になつてしまいました。
snmpwalk で確認すると情報はとれているようです。
cacti.log を見ると、以下のような感じになっていました。
09/02/2009 11:15:00 PM – POLLER: Poller[0] Maximum runtime of 298 seconds exceeded. Exiting.
09/02/2009 11:15:00 PM – SYSTEM STATS: Time:298.6337 Method:spine Processes:1 Threads:1 Hosts:8 HostsPerPro
cess:8 DataSources:123 RRDsProcessed:0
09/02/2009 11:15:01 PM – SPINE: Poller[0] ERROR: SNMP Library Version Mismatch (5.3.1 vs 5.3.2.2) (Spine pa
rent)
どうやらyum でsnmp自体を更新してしまった為に出た模様です。
cacti-spine をコンパイルした際にincludeしたライブラリとバージョンが違うので、spine(cactid)が動作しなくなっていた模様。
コマンドで確認しても同様のエラーが表示されます。
> /usr/local/spine/bin/spine -C /usr/local/spine/etc/spine.conf
よつて、cacti-spine を再度コンパイルしてインストールする事で解決。
/usr/local/spine/etc/spine.conf は上書きされてしまうので、 cacti の config.php の設定を spine.conf に書き写す事を忘れないように。
かみらが確認したの?